Babaco and Crossandra Physical Information

Babaco and Crossandra physical information is very important for comparison. Babaco height is 180.00 cm and width 150.00 cm whereas Crossandra height is 40.60 cm and width 25.40 cm. The color specification of Babaco and Crossandra are as follows:

  • Babaco flower color: Yellow green

  • Babaco leaf color: Green and Dark Green

  • Crossandra flower color: Orange and Orange Red

  • Crossandra leaf color: Green and Dark Green

Care of Babaco and Crossandra

Care of Babaco and Crossandra include pruning, fertilizers, watering etc. Babaco pruning is done Remove shoots and Crossandra pruning is done Remove damaged leaves, Remove dead branches, Remove dead flowers and Remove dead leaves. In summer Babaco needs Lots of watering and in winter, it needs Average Water. Whereas, in summer Crossandra needs Lots of watering and in winter, it needs Average Water.
